Okay so finding the right period product for sports is like, super important, because you don't want to be worrying about leaks when you're trying to nail that serve or sprint past everyone. For swimming, you absolutely need an internal product because pads don't work in water, and for other sports, it really depends on what makes you feel comfy and secure.
For swimming
- Tampons: These are awesome for swimming because they go inside and absorb the blood before it leaves your body. No one even knows you're on your period, which is pretty cool. Make sure to choose the right absorbency for your flow and change it after you swim.
- Menstrual cup: These are also internal and super popular for swimming because they collect blood instead of absorbing it. They can stay in for way longer than tampons, so you don't have to stress about changing it right away if you're going to be in the water for a while.
For volleyball, aerial, and running
For these kinds of activities, you have more options, but the goal is always to feel secure and not have to think about it.
- Tampons or menstrual cup: Again, these are great because they're inside and won't shift around no matter how much you move. So like, you can jump and flip and run without even thinking about it.
- Period underwear: These are seriously amazing. They look and feel like regular underwear but have special layers that absorb blood. They are super comfy and move with your body, so they're perfect for running or any sport where you want to feel totally free and not like you're wearing a pad. You can also wear them as a backup with a tampon or cup on heavier flow days for extra peace of mind.
- Pads: You can totally use pads, especially if your flow isn't super heavy or if you're not doing a ton of super intense movements. Just pick a thin, sporty pad that has wings so it stays put. Some girls feel a little weird about pads showing through their athletic clothes, but if you don't care, then go for it! Just make sure it feels secure enough for what you're doing.
